About Stephan Albrecht

Stephan Albrecht is a scholar working on Soil Science, Environmental Chemistry, Space and Planetary Science, Agronomy and Crop Science and Plant Science, having authored 57 papers that have together received 1.8k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Soil Carbon and Nitrogen Dynamics (28 papers), Soil and Water Nutrient Dynamics (14 papers), Legume Nitrogen Fixing Symbiosis (9 papers), Plant nutrient uptake and metabolism (8 papers), Soil and Unsaturated Flow (5 papers), Soybean genetics and cultivation (4 papers), Algal biology and biofuel production (4 papers) and Peatlands and Wetlands Ecology (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Soil Science (827 citations), Agronomy and Crop Science (388 citations), Environmental Chemistry (274 citations), Plant Science (958 citations) and Pollution (115 citations). Stephan Albrecht has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Germany and Austria. Frequent co-authors include Yaacov Okon, R. H. Burris, J. M. Bennett, P. E. Rasmussen, C. L. Douglas, Kenneth J. Boote, R. W. Rickman, Richard W. Smiley, Juan Pablo Fuentes and Markus Flury. Their work appears in journals such as Agronomy Journal, Field Crops Research, Crop Science, Journal of Environmental Quality and Soil and Tillage Research.
